1. 程式人生 > >$.each(json,function(index,item){ }); jquery遍歷

$.each(json,function(index,item){ }); jquery遍歷

$.each(json,function(index,item)

裡面的index代表當前迴圈到第幾個索引,
item表示遍歷後的當前物件,
比如json資料為:
[{"name":"a"},{"name":"b"},{"name":"c"}]
使用foreach遍歷後,
index,item 依次為,
0,{"name":"a"}
1,{"name":"b"}
2,{"name":"c"}


<!DOCTYPE html>
<html>
    <head>
        <meta charset="UTF-8">
        <title>jquery遍歷</title>
        <script type="text/javascript" src="jquery-1.11.1.min.js"></script>
    </head>
    <body>
        <script type="text/javascript">
//            遍歷物件
//            alert("aaa");
//            遍歷陣列
            var arr = [[1,2,3],[4,5,6],[7,8,9]];
            $.each(arr, function(i,item) {
                alert(item[0]);
            });
            //arr相當於一個二維陣列,item相當於每一個一維陣列
            
        </script>
    </body>
</html>